From 2961b536dc4dbbfab5d8e1e284af463144a5bc04 Mon Sep 17 00:00:00 2001 From: ajtribick Date: Sun, 2 Jun 2024 20:32:12 +0200 Subject: [PATCH] Use std::tuple_size_v in customorbit.cpp --- src/celephem/customorbit.cpp |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/src/celephem/customorbit.cpp b/src/celephem/customorbit.cpp index d76ff7186c..9d0e5a2236 100644 --- a/src/celephem/customorbit.cpp +++ b/src/celephem/customorbit.cpp @@ -2568,12 +2568,12 @@ class UranianSatelliteOrbit : public CachingOrbit double t = jd - 2444239.5; double L = L0 + L1 * t; - for (std::size_t i = 0; i < std::tuple_size::value; ++i) + for (std::size_t i = 0; i < std::tuple_size_v; ++i) L += L_k[i] * std::sin(L_theta[i] * t + L_phi[i]); double a0 = 0.0; double a1 = 0.0; - for (std::size_t i = 0; i < std::tuple_size::value; ++i) + for (std::size_t i = 0; i < std::tuple_size_v; ++i) { double w = z_theta[i] * t + z_phi[i]; double sw; @@ -2585,7 +2585,7 @@ class UranianSatelliteOrbit : public CachingOrbit double b0 = 0.0; double b1 = 0.0; - for (std::size_t i = 0; i < std::tuple_size::value; ++i) + for (std::size_t i = 0; i < std::tuple_size_v; ++i) { double w = zeta_theta[i] * t + zeta_phi[i]; double sw;